Abstract
The invention relates to the technical field of furniture processing, and discloses a plate surface paint spraying device for furniture production, which comprises a frame body, wherein a blast mechanism is embedded in the left side of the frame body, an air cylinder is bolted on the left side of the inner wall of the frame body, a sprayer is bolted on the right end of the air cylinder, the top of the sprayer is communicated with a hose, the right end of the hose penetrates through the right side of the frame body and is communicated with a shell, return springs are clamped on both sides of the top of the inner wall of the shell, a lifting plate is clamped at the lower end of each return spring, and a cylinder is bolted at the bottom of the lifting plate through a short rod; according to the invention, the semi-circular block is extruded by the rotation of the fixing plug, so that the cylinder vertically moves, the liquid inlet amount of paint is adjusted, the error is reduced, and the controllability of the paint spraying amount is improved; the clamping plate is extruded on the surface of the balancing rod to slide through the supporting spring, so that the proper fixed width is adjusted according to plates with different sizes, and the application range of the device is widened.

Technical Field
The invention relates to the technical field of furniture processing, in particular to a surface paint spraying device for a plate for furniture production.
Background
At present, in furniture manufacturing industry, it is the process steps that must go on to paint for furniture plank, the method of generally spraying paint to furniture plank is that the workman sprays paint to the plank with the spray gun, but because the difference of personal experience, the quality that sprays paint out is also diverse, the quality that sprays paint out depends on workman's operation completely, the work efficiency of spraying paint is lower, can not satisfy the normal demand of the work of spraying paint, lead to whole work efficiency lower, inconvenient use, the size of the volume of traditional spraying paint can not change, when leading to artifical spraying, easily there is the error, confine the panel to fixed size simultaneously, can not use according to not equidimension panel, have the limitation, for solving above-mentioned problem, we provide a furniture production and use panel surface device.

Referring to fig. 1-4, the present invention provides a technical solution: a plate surface paint spraying device for furniture production comprises a frame body 1, wherein a blowing mechanism 2 is embedded in the left side of the frame body 1, a cylinder 3 is bolted on the left side of the inner wall of the frame body 1, a sprayer 4 is bolted on the right end of the cylinder 3, the top of the sprayer 4 is communicated with a hose 5, the right end of the hose 5 penetrates through the right side of the frame body 1 and is communicated with a shell 6, reset springs 7 are clamped on both sides of the top of the inner wall of the shell 6, a lifting plate 8 is clamped on the lower end of each reset spring 7, the bottom of each lifting plate 8 is bolted with a cylinder 9 through a short rod, a semicircular block 10 is bolted on the bottom of each cylinder 9, a fixing plug 11 is in threaded connection with the right side of the shell 6, the left side of the fixing plug 11 is clamped with the semicircular block 10, a liquid inlet pipe 12 is communicated on the right side of the cylinder 9, a liquid storage tank 13 is communicated with one end of the liquid inlet pipe 12 far away from the cylinder 9, a feed hopper 14 is communicated with the top of the liquid storage tank 13, a fixing frame 15 is bolted on the bottom of the inner wall of the frame body 1, the bottom of the inner wall of the fixed frame 15 is rotatably connected with a rotating rod 16, two ends of the rotating rod 16 are both hinged with push rods 17, one end, far away from the rotating rod 16, of each push rod 17 is hinged with a clamping plate 18, two balancing rods 19 are bolted between two sides of the inner wall of the fixed frame 15, the surface of each balancing rod 19 is in sliding connection with the inside of the corresponding clamping plate 18, a supporting spring 20 is clamped between the clamping plate 18 and one side, adjacent to the fixed frame 15, of each clamping plate 20 and movably sleeved on the surface of the corresponding balancing rod 19, the semi-circular block 10 is extruded through rotation of the fixed plug 11, the cylinder 9 is made to vertically move, accordingly, liquid inlet amount of paint is adjusted, errors are reduced, and controllability of paint spraying amount is improved; the clamping plate 18 is extruded on the surface of the balance rod 19 to slide through the supporting spring 20, so that the proper fixed width is adjusted according to plates with different sizes, and the application range of the device is widened.
Further, the blowing mechanism 2 comprises a fan frame 201, an electric fan 202 is bolted to the left side of the inner wall of the fan frame 201, and the electric fan 202 is arranged to drive air to circulate, so that the dust removal effect on the plate is achieved, and meanwhile, the drying effect of the paint is accelerated.
Further, the front side of the inner wall of the fixing frame 15 and the two sides of the back side are both provided with sliding grooves 21, and the front end and the rear end of the clamping plate 18 are in sliding connection with the sliding grooves 21, so that the effect of enhancing the stability is achieved by arranging the sliding grooves 21 when the clamping plate 18 moves horizontally.
Furthermore, a handle 22 is bolted to one side of the clamping plate 18, and the handle 22 is arranged to facilitate the pulling of the clamping plate 18 by an operator.
Further, spacing groove 23 has all been seted up to the both sides of casing 6 inner wall, and the both ends and the spacing groove 23 sliding connection of lifter plate 8, through setting up spacing groove 23, when lifter plate 8 vertical migration, can produce spacing effect to it.
Further, the top of feeder hopper 14 articulates there is shield 24, through setting up shield 24 to prevent the entering of external foreign matter, protect the inside of liquid reserve tank 13.
Furthermore, a sliding rod 25 is bolted between two sides of the inner wall of the frame body 1, the surface of the sliding rod 25 is in sliding connection with the inside of the sprayer 4, and the sliding rod 25 is arranged, so that a more stable effect is achieved when the sprayer 4 moves horizontally.
Further, the heating wire 26 is bolted to the left side of framework 1 inner wall, and through setting up heating wire 26, the panel after the spraying is heated and is dried, is favorable to improving production efficiency.
Furthermore, the top of the inner wall of the frame body 1 is bolted with a limit buckle 27, the limit buckle 27 is connected with the hose 5 in a sliding manner, and the limit buckle 27 is arranged to achieve a limit fixing effect on the hose 5.
The working principle is as follows: the clamping plate 18 is pulled by the handle 22, the clamping plate 18 moves horizontally in the sliding groove 21, so that the push rod 17 is driven to swing, the push rod 17 drives the rotating rod 16 to rotate, the clamping plate 18 slides on the surface of the balancing rod 19 to extrude the supporting spring 20, and a plate to be painted is placed in;
the electric fan 202 is started to remove dust on the surface of the plate, the air cylinder 3 drives the sprayer 4 to horizontally move on the surface of the sliding rod 25, the fixing plug 11 is rotated to extrude the semicircular block 10 to vertically move the cylinder 9, and the lifting plate 8 is driven to compress the return spring 7, so that the paint feeding amount is adjusted, and the effect of controlling the paint spraying amount is achieved.
